K2-18 b, there is life on an alien world

Scientists have announced the discovery of water vapor and, likely, clouds and rain, on a far-away planet. K2-18 b, the potentially habitable world, is now considered one of the best known candidates to host alien life. The far-off planet (it’s about 110 light-years away) was discovered in 2015 by NASA’s Kepler space telescope. The alien world is […]

